- Kevin De Bruyne told Belgian outlet Het Nieuwsblad that he was “happy” Conte had left and that Conte’s defensive system stopped him playing in his preferred position.
- Conte left Napoli by mutual consent after two seasons that included a Serie A runner‑up finish and a Supercoppa Italiana win.
- De Bruyne’s debut campaign at Napoli was disrupted by a thigh/hamstring injury that limited him to 21 appearances, five goals and four assists.
- Cristian Stellini, Conte’s assistant, publicly rebutted De Bruyne by saying the player showed no joy or enthusiasm and compared his attitude unfavourably with Luka Modric.
- Napoli are linked with Massimiliano Allegri as a likely successor and De Bruyne, with one year left on his contract, has requested talks with the club that could determine whether he stays or leaves.
